I am doing a Flash site and need to send the results of my user input to an e-mail address. I have tried and tried to get it to work and can't seem to get it. Here is the actionscript that have attached to the send button:

on (release) {
subject="comments";
recipient="dkaff@yahoo.com";
mailto="dkaff@yahoo.com";
gotoAndPlay("transmit");
}

Can someone offer a suggestion?

What you have posted wont be enough, what is at the frame 'transmit'?

Are you going to pass the variables to a php script or something? I'm 99.9% sure Flash can't send an email on its own.
